Film School to headline Club NME LA tomorrow

Film School are set to headline Club NME Los Angeles with Fred Perry Subculture tomorrow night (August 6).

The San Francisco-based band are set to bring their psychedelic pop stylings to Club NME-goers, playing tunes from their most recent album 'Hideout'.

Local LA bands The Pity Party and The Meeting Places will kick off the night.

Resident DJs Dia, Jennifer and Solid Todd will spin a mix of rock, electronica, punk and hip-hop before and after the sets.

Club NME with Fred Perry Subculture takes place at Spaceland in the Silver Lake neighbourhood of Los Angeles every Wednesday night.

Next Wednesday (August 13), Club NME Los Angeles will be closed for filming.
